Tomorrow’s talent demands a genuine candidate experience – even the best brands must compete, fiercely. Students want to connect with real people, experience an employer’s brand and explore a company’s culture all before they even apply.
Sourcing, attracting, hiring and retaining early talent has never been more crucial. Technical innovations continue to disrupt industries with no signs of slowing down and coupled with the predicted global skills shortage, it is increasingly important for a company to change its method of attracting and retaining the next generation of talent. In this presentation, Jenn will share her approach to early talent recruitment as well as practical tips for delivering a robust pipeline of exceptional talent who are prepared and ready to fill future roles.

Jenn Smith from Flourish Careers gets what companies are looking for when hiring top talent – it’s what she does. As a former talent acquisition and HR leader whose experience spans more than 15 years across multiple industries – including Fortune 200 companies – she has recruited, coached and hired hundreds of early-career professionals into positions ranging from human resources, finance, and engineering, to IT, sales and operations. As a consultant, Jenn partners with small to mid-size companies to craft a uniquely deliberate approach to campus recruiting. Constantly researching the latest trends in business and recruitment, recognizing new ways in which companies are hiring is part of her DNA. She is diligent about integrating this research into her practice, serving clients with the most up to date information. What this means to her clients is an unmatched combination of comprehensive strategic guidance, practical tips, and inspired thought leadership.
